  9. That's basically a 4-3-3, because Hazard will be close to the SS spot than the MO one. The real diamond is applied when you have 4 to 5 high quality central midfielders. You can do that with a squad of Essien, Mikel, Ballack, Deco and Lampard with people like Belletti as options, you can't do it with midfield options as thin as ours. One injury to Fabregas/Kanté/Bakayoko and it's pretty much doomsday. That's why I don't see us playing 4-4-2 diamond, 4-3-3 or even 3-5-2 for that matter ( when we have our full squad ), we don't have enough midfielders for that.
